Transaction 3506ca59fa3f084f786d99785f6779d88db89133e104b569a5c9a7d17cb84d2c

1 Input
2 Outputs
  • 3506ca59fa3f084f786d99785f6779d88db89133e104b569a5c9a7d17cb84d2c:0
  • value  5120846
    address  38drRYc4DFzuXPeuzGHjgXn55Tb8t7zCHn
  • 3506ca59fa3f084f786d99785f6779d88db89133e104b569a5c9a7d17cb84d2c:1
  • value  7341
    address  3A1WG7pTtsHUDiUuoTfStCFiLq24AvMLui